#ifndef _UBIXOS_WAIT_H
#define _UBIXOS_WAIT_H
struct taskStruct;
struct wait_queue {
struct taskStruct *task;
struct wait_queue *next;
};
struct semaphore {
int sount;
struct wait_queue *wait;
};
#define sti() __asm__ __volatile__ ("sti": : :"memory")
#define cli() __asm__ __volatile__ ("cli": : :"memory")
#define nop() __asm__ __volatile__ ("nop")
#define save_flags(x) __asm__ __volatile__("pushfl ; popl %0":"=r" (x): /* no input */ :"memory")
#define restore_flags(x) __asm__ __volatile__("pushl %0 ; popfl": /* no output */ :"r" (x):"memory")
#endif
